How many companies in cities in Broward County received FDA inspections in October?

There were eight companies in cities associated with Broward County, Florida, that received eight FDA inspections in October, according to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A).

This is an 11.1% decrease from the number of companies inspected in the previous month, when nine companies received nine inspections.

Most of the companies inspected at the time operate in the Food and Cosmetics sector. The second most common type of company inspected period worked in the Devices sector.

There were six companies in line with FDA regulations who don’t need to adjust their management operations or regulatory/administrative actions. Two should take voluntary action to correct the organization’s management operations.

The FDA routinely inspects facilities across the nation to determine if the workplace and their products are compliant with FDA-regulated laws and regulations implemented to improve overall public health. Inspection results are then disclosed publicly.

According to its website, the FDA is a government agency that is primarily responsible for monitoring the production and distribution of human and animal drugs, biological products, medical supplies and tobacco products for safety and quality.

Companies Located in Cities Within Broward County and Their Inspection Results
Company Name Area of Business Inspection Date Result
ARAMARK Refreshment Services, LLC. Food and Cosmetics 10/28/2025 No Action Indicated (NAI)
International Loft, LLC Food and Cosmetics 10/07/2025 No Action Indicated (NAI)
Msk Precision Products, Inc. Devices 10/17/2025 No Action Indicated (NAI)
Nature’s Products, Inc. Food and Cosmetics 10/01/2025 No Action Indicated (NAI)
New Wave Endo-Surgical, Corp. Devices 10/28/2025 Voluntary Action Indicated (VAI)
Renew Life Holdings, LLC Food and Cosmetics 10/01/2025 No Action Indicated (NAI)
Rio Chico Investments, LLC Food and Cosmetics 10/22/2025 Voluntary Action Indicated (VAI)
Risamar Business Group, LLC. Food and Cosmetics 10/24/2025 No Action Indicated (NAI)
